Biblical words on the procreation of the Son of God

Genesis, Mat 1.1, 18.

"source, origin: equivalent to תּולְדות סֵפֶר, Genesis 5:1, etc." Thayer's

Gennao, cp. Luke 1.35; Mat 1.20.

“To cause something to come into existence, primarily through procreation.” Rahlfs, Genesis 1926, 39;

“To generate, produce,” Liddell & Scott;

“To procreate,” Webster & Strong’s.

Ginomai, cp. Gal 4:4

“To come into being, existence through the process of birth.” Bauer’s Lexicon

“To become, i.e. to come into existence, begin to be, receive being.” Thayer’s Lexicon

Monogenes, John 3.16. A compound Greek word monos = unique = only one; genes = kind, from the Greek verb gennao.

Prototokos, Col 1:15, either first in time (of all creation) or rank, position, preeminence.
